Does a Bombay cat have a good personality? Bombay cats are bred from a cross between Burmese cats and American shorthair cats. Many cat lovers like the size of Bombay cats and think they are very good-looking. So what is the personality of a Bombay cat with a good appearance?

The Bombay cat is like a small black panther, but its personality is contrary to its appearance. The Bombay cat has a gentle and gentle personality, stable and quiet. However, it is not afraid of strangers and full of emotions. It likes to be intimate with people. When being hugged, it will purr contentedly from its throat. Therefore, this beautiful black kitten is loved by people and is a good companion of humans. The dear Bombay cats are loving, particularly gentle, and love to cling to their owners, although cats are not as enthusiastic and unrestrained in nature as dogs. Bombay cats love the company of people, so they should not be left alone for long periods of time.

The Bombay cat is very sociable and easily blends in with its surrounding environment. It can also get along well with children and dogs, but this does not mean that it can get along harmoniously with its own kind.
